About 4 years ago my father, sister and I moved into a 3 bedroom with my aunt. At the time, I was a senior in high school and was about 4 months from graduation. My aunt had her own room as well as me. My sister and cousin shared a room and my father slept on the couch in the living room. Anyway, after about 2 weeks of living there, we started noticing strange things going on. I've always been interested in the paranormal, but my family thought it was nothing but a bunch of bull. Well, one night my aunt was sitting in her room watching TV (with the lights off), when suddenly, the lights came on full blast (my aunt has one of the dial light switches that dim the lights). Needless to say it freaked her out.
Some of my family tried to tell her it was probably a short in the wire. No way. The dial had to be physicaly moved. I'm into electronics and so is my dad, and there is no way this could have happened on its own. Then there was my room. Whenever you went to go and turn the light on (light switch, not a lamp) at night, the light wouldn't turn on unless you left the room. I got used to it after a while. But let me tell you, it was a frustrating experience.
Also, we would always hear knocks coming from the kitchen wall and the kids wall. Now we could probably explain the kitchen (the hot water heater was in that vicinity), but there are no pipes or anything in the kids' bedroom walls. And when we would hear the knocks coming from the room, there was no one there. Anyway, the house wasn't that old, probably mid 50's or so. But there is an old graveyard down the street. Sometimes I would visit it, and I noticed that alot of the people who were buried there died in the 1800's. I don't know alot of history about this section of LA, but I do know it's one of the oldest (the city is Downey, CA. but it was once called Rancho Santa Gertruda).
